Transaction 626f88bf36f02668c283bef6cc5ecf6276635bcb111182441c16de54e340d3b9
1 Input
1 Output
-
626f88bf36f02668c283bef6cc5ecf6276635bcb111182441c16de54e340d3b9:0
- value
- 62591
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9e1bc4ee1b304f906b283f77363a2d60624038b9 OP_EQUAL
- address
- 3G71xJ47fkt8tMADSgBk4SuESrFtPQrh7C